Output efa9954ebf9a068e28f4f083a18f9c64c8ff47ac26f7295d1c13b87fd700648b:54

value
503849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d02c45cd927d5743e18d6798a61cd1e9426c3d20 OP_EQUAL
address
3LfjWZdUeCZF9EVSB8keDANkh4CT7bJ5zk
transaction
efa9954ebf9a068e28f4f083a18f9c64c8ff47ac26f7295d1c13b87fd700648b
spent
true